搭建网站时,云服务器的最低配置要求是什么?

云服务器搭建网站需要的基本配置包括:CPU、内存、存储空间、带宽以及操作系统。

在搭建云服务器网站时,需要配置一系列硬件和软件组件,以确保网站的顺利运行,以下是详细的配置步骤:

搭建网站时,云服务器的最低配置要求是什么?

选购云服务器

1、选择云服务提供商:阿里云、腾讯云、百度云等都是主流的云服务提供商,可以根据个人或企业的需求选择适合的平台。

2、确定服务器类型:根据实际需求选择合适的服务器类型,如ECS(Elastic Compute Service)或轻量应用服务器,ECS适用于更复杂的业务需求,而轻量应用服务器则更适合简单的应用场景。

选择服务器配置

1、CPU内存配置:对于个人开发者来说,通常选择1核2G的配置就足够使用;如果是企业级应用,建议至少选择2核4G的配置,具体的配置应根据网站的访问量和预期的负载来定。

2、实例规格:阿里云提供了多种ECS实例规格,如通用型、计算型、共享型等,不同的规格对应不同的性能和价格。

3、公网带宽:根据网站的访问量选择合适的公网带宽,对于初期访问量较少的网站,可以选择较低的带宽;随着访问量的增加,可以灵活调整带宽大小。

设置操作系统

1、操作系统选择:云服务器支持多种操作系统,如Windows和Linux,Linux系统相对于Windows更少占用系统资源,因此更常用。

2、安装操作系统:在购买云服务器时,可以选择预装的操作系统版本,或者在后续通过控制台进行安装。

安全组配置

1、开放必要端口:为了确保网站能够正常访问,需要在云服务器的安全组中开放必要的端口,如80(HTTP)、443(HTTPS)、3306(MySQL)等。

2、设置防火墙规则:根据实际需求设置防火墙规则,以保护服务器免受未经授权的访问。

安装Web环境

1、安装Web服务器软件:如Nginx、Apache等,用于处理HTTP请求并返回静态内容。

2、安装数据库管理系统:如MySQL、MariaDB等,用于存储和管理网站数据。

3、安装编程语言环境:如PHP、Python等,用于处理动态内容和与数据库进行交互。

部署网站应用

1、上传网站代码:将网站代码上传到云服务器上,并放置在Web服务器指定的目录下。

2、配置网站参数:根据网站的需求,配置Web服务器、数据库管理系统以及编程语言环境的参数。

3、测试网站功能:在本地浏览器中输入云服务器的公网IP地址或域名,测试网站的各项功能是否正常。

域名解析与SSL证书

1、域名解析:将域名解析到云服务器的公网IP地址上,以便用户通过域名访问网站。

2、安装SSL证书:为了提高网站的安全性,建议为网站安装SSL证书,启用HTTPS协议。

监控与维护

1、监控网站性能:定期检查网站的访问速度、响应时间等性能指标,确保网站稳定运行。

2、更新软件版本:及时更新Web服务器软件、数据库管理系统以及编程语言环境的版本,以修复已知漏洞并提升性能。

3、备份网站数据:定期备份网站数据,以防数据丢失或损坏。

通过以上八个步骤,可以成功搭建一个云服务器网站,需要注意的是,具体配置和操作可能因云服务提供商和个人需求而有所不同,在实际操作过程中,建议参考云服务提供商的官方文档和教程,以确保顺利完成网站搭建

搭建网站时,云服务器的最低配置要求是什么?

云服务器搭建网站所需配置指南

硬件配置

1. CPU

核心数:建议至少4核心,以保证网站的高并发处理能力。

频率:越高越好,一般推荐3.0GHz以上。

2. 内存

容量:根据预计的网站流量和用户数量,建议至少8GB,如果是大型网站或高并发应用,可以考虑16GB或更高。

类型:建议使用DDR4内存,以保证数据传输速度。

3. 存储

硬盘类型:SSD硬盘比HDD硬盘更适合网站,因为它具有更快的读写速度和更低的延迟。

容量:至少需要100GB以上,根据网站内容和数据量进行调整。

4. 网络带宽

上行带宽:至少2Mbps,以保证数据的上传速度。

下行带宽:根据网站流量和用户需求设定,一般建议至少5Mbps。

软件配置

1. 操作系统

类型:Linux或Windows,根据网站开发环境和需求选择。

版本:推荐使用稳定版本,如CentOS 7、Ubuntu 20.04或Windows Server 2019。

2. Web服务器

Apache:开源、稳定,适合中小型网站。

Nginx:性能优异,适合高并发网站。

IIS(仅限Windows):微软官方支持,适合Windows环境下的网站。

搭建网站时,云服务器的最低配置要求是什么?

3. 数据库

MySQL:开源、流行的关系型数据库,适合中小型网站。

MongoDB:非关系型数据库,适合大数据和高并发场景。

Redis:内存数据库,适合缓存和快速读取数据。

4. 编程语言和框架

编程语言:根据网站开发需求选择,如PHP、Python、Java等。

框架:根据编程语言选择相应的框架,如Laravel、Django、Spring等。

5. 安全防护

防火墙:设置合理的防火墙规则,防止恶意攻击。

SSL证书:使用HTTPS协议,保障数据传输安全。

定期更新:及时更新操作系统、软件和数据库,防止安全漏洞。

其他配置

1. 网站优化

缓存:使用缓存技术,如Varnish或Redis,提高网站访问速度。

CDN分发网络,加速全球用户的访问速度。

2. 监控与日志

监控系统:如Nagios、Zabbix等,实时监控服务器状态。

日志分析:定期分析日志,了解网站运行情况和用户行为。

通过以上配置,您可以搭建一个稳定、高效、安全的云服务器网站,请根据实际需求和预算进行选择和调整。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1148532.html

(0)
未希的头像未希新媒体运营
上一篇 2024-10-04 13:11
下一篇 2024-10-04

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入